How do I add a mobile operator?

mcc-mnc

You can find all the info you need for this action on this site

Available settings:

mobile operator

  • Country: The two-letter ISO code from the table.
  • Operator Code: Combine MCC and MNC columns (for example, 25002 for Megafon).
  • Operator Name: The Network column (Baykal Westcom, BeeLine/VimpelCom, MTS).
  • Phone Number: Start without the "+" sign, just 79*** and so on.

How do I specify the device model?

device model

Available settings:

  • Manufacturer: The brand you want to emulate (Samsung, Huawei, Xiaomi, Google, Meizu, etc).
  • Model: The model to use. You can find it in build.prop (see below for tips).
  • ro.product.brand: If this field is empty, just copy in the Manufacturer.
  • ro.product.board: For newer phones, this isn't important; you can leave it blank.
  • ro.hardware and ro.build.fingerprint: Get these from build.prop.

Where to find data in build.prop:

Search in Google like this:
build.prop phone_model (for example, build.prop Samsung s10).
Click on any result and look through the post to find the info you want:
ro.product.brand=samsung
ro.hardware.chipname=exynos9820
ro.product.board = none
ro.product.model or ro.product.system.model

How do I check my own phone info?

You'll need to run the getprop command in the terminal (for example, Terminal Emulator for Android).

Performance settings:

Here you can set how much of your computer's resources will be allocated to the device. performance

Available settings:

Before changing settings, make sure the device is powered off.
  • Processors: Number of CPU cores dedicated to the emulator.
  • RAM (MB): Amount of RAM in megabytes you can allocate to the emulator. Minimum is 512MB, maximum is 65,636MB.
    Important! More than 4GB can only be given to Android x64. On x86, 4GB is the limit.
Usually, 1-2 CPU cores + 1-2GB RAM is enough.

Since your PC's resources are being used for the emulation, if you set the numbers too high, things might start to lag. We recommend starting with the minimum and increasing as needed.


Set screen resolution:

In this setting, you can set the Width and Height of the screen as well as the pixel density (DPI).
DPI — you can choose any value between 40 and 640, but it's better to stick to Memu's standard ranges.
screen resolution

Be careful.

Changing DPI can mess up how some app elements are displayed. Things may become too large, covering other elements, or too small.

Rendering mode selection:

Switching between OpenGL and DirectX. This setting mostly matters when you're running games in the emulator. The best setting depends on trial and error or what others say online. Some games work better with OpenGL, others with DirectX. Your graphics card and its drivers also affect performance. Rendering

Shared folders access:

You can set up paths to shared folders in Windows here. This makes it easy to move files into and out of the emulator.

You can set up no more than 4 shared folders for one virtual machine.

Shared folders

Examples:

  • In Memu: /sdcard/Download, in Windows: C:\Users\USERNAME\Downloads\MeEmu Download
  • In Memu: /sdcard/Movies, in Windows: C:\Users\USERNAME\Videos\Memu Video
  • In Memu: /sdcard/Music, in Windows: C:\Users\USERNAME\Music\Memu Music
  • In Memu: /sdcard/Pictures, in Windows: C:\Users\USERNAME\Pictures\Memu Photo

USERNAME — use the Windows account name you're logged in as.

Camera type:

Available options:

  • Physical: Your real webcam plugged into your PC.
  • Virtual: Used automatically if you don't have a physical one. It's built into the emulator and lets you scan QR codes from your screen.
    camera

How to select system disk connection type:

Available options:

  • Shared disk: Lets you use the same system disk for all emulators, which saves space. In this mode,
    it's read-only, so you can't write to it.
  • Independent disk: With this setting, you can write info to the emulator's system section (/system).

How to set up a proxy:

This setting lets you set a proxy for the whole emulator.

proxy

Proxy format:

  • With authentication: protocol://login:password@ip:port
  • Without authentication: protocol://ip:port For protocol use: http, socks4, or socks5. If not set, http is used by default.
Important.

It's better to turn the proxy on before you start the emulator, or some apps might send data over your real IP before the proxy kicks in.

Redsocks

Redsocks2 is used for proxying all TCP/UDP traffic transparently.

By default, DNS queries will go through the proxy server. So if your queries are blocked (can't get online or get DNS_PROBE_FINISHED_NO_INTERNET), you need to turn off DNS redirect.

C# code to disable DNS redirect:
var settings = new DroidProxySettings.Redsocks();
settings.UseDnsTcp = false;
settings.UseDnsUdp = false;
instance.DroidInstance.Proxy.SetProxy("socks5://10.20.30.40:8080", settings);

Run this code before you set up the proxy.

DNS addresses

With Redsocks, you can set DNS server addresses. If there are several, separate with a comma ,.

All DNS queries will go through the proxy.

C# code to set DNS server for each thread separately:
instance.DroidInstance.Proxy.SetDnsServers("8.8.8.8,8.8.4.4"); 

Run this code before you set up the proxy.

Local IP

Set the device's local IP address.

If you make the last digit of the address zero (for example, 192.168.20.0), a random address will be generated from the specified subnet (192.168.20.2-192.168.20.254).

Local IPv6

Right here, you can set the device's local IPv6 address.

Example: fdfe:dcba:9806::1/126. If you use something like fdfe:dcba:0::1/126, the 0 will be swapped for a random hex value.

Whitelist

A list of apps whose traffic will go through the proxy (list each one separated by a comma). All other apps will use a direct connection (no proxy).

You can find the app's package name using Installed Apps.

Blacklist

Conversely, use this to specify which apps won't use the proxy. Their traffic will go direct, while all others use the proxy.

You can find the app's package name using Installed Apps.

You can only use either the whitelist or the blacklist at the same time.

If you fill in both, only the whitelist will be used.
